Kype Posted July 6, 2022 Share Posted July 6, 2022 for anyone going. it was the most fun hunter/trapper education course of them all. i think i took mine in 2009. both days were fun. setting traps and checking traps the next day, then fur handling. i use to hit the trapline hard. but not enough time anymore. now ill run a small rat/mink line along the river. i dont even sell anymore. prices suck. i keep any fur to tie flys.
